How much do robotics integration engineer jobs pay per year?

As of Sep 10, 2026, the average yearly pay for robotics integration engineer in the United States is $124,275.00, according to ZipRecruiter salary data. Most workers in this role earn between $104,000.00 and $140,000.00 per year, depending on experience, location, and employer.

About Charge Robotics:
Charge Robotics is a Series A startup building robots that build solar farms.
Demand for new solar projects is booming (1 โ„ 5 of all the solar that exists in the US was installed last year!), but today's construction companies can't keep up due to limited labor resources.
We thought this was insane, so we started working on robots to directly address this bottleneck and speed up the world's transition to renewables.
Charge is a fast-moving company, which means constant opportunities for learning and growth. You'll have a large impact on the direction of our company, and will be compensated accordingly.
We're MIT-founded and backed by top generalist and climate tech investors, including Founders Fund, Energy Impact Partners, Lux Capital and Y Combinator (S21).

About the role:
As the Senior Robotics Integration Engineer at Charge Robotics, you'll be working full-stack on hardware and software integration, playing a direct role in deploying gigawatts of clean power generation.
What you'll be working on:
  • Architecting, building, documenting, testing, and iterating on mechatronic systems for our robotic factory
  • Integrating and commissioning sensors, actuators, control systems, and industrial automation hardware (actuators, motors, hydraulic systems, robot arms)
  • Optimizing the interface between mechanical, electrical, and software components to ensure reliability and safety in factory and field deployments

You:
  • Have strong experience in mechatronics, robotics integration, or automation engineering, with hands-on skills in both hardware and software
  • Are proficient in at least one programming language (we use a lot of Python) and are comfortable reading electrical schematics and mechanical drawings
  • Know how to instrument, test, and validate complex electromechanical systems as a member of a team, including writing documentation, using version control, and performing systematic debugging
